Analytical Instrument & Calibration Balances

Accurate weight determination is paramount in countless scientific fields , making analytical instrument crucial here equipment . These instruments, fundamentally differing from everyday calibration balances , offer exceptional accuracy, typically measuring in increments of micrograms. Calibration procedures are vitally important to ensure the data obtained is reliable, frequently requiring a certified reference mass . Different models cater to varying applications , from pharmaceutical investigation to quality control in manufacturing. Selecting the appropriate precision scale necessitates careful consideration of aspects such as capacity , resolution , and the surrounding conditions to minimize potential mistakes . The proper handling and upkeep are equally essential for extending the lifespan and maintaining peak efficiency of the instrument.

Process Control & Measurement Technologies

Advancements in latest industrial automation increasingly rely on sophisticated process control and measurement technologies. These technologies are pivotal for optimizing production efficiency, ensuring uniform product quality, and mitigating potential hazards. A shift from manual procedures to digital systems has ushered in a new era of real-time data acquisition and analysis. Sensors, indicators, and analyzers play a critical role in monitoring key process variables like temperature, pressure, flow rate, and composition. Feedback control loops, often incorporating programmable logic controllers (PLCs) and distributed control systems (DCSs), work to maintain desired operating conditions. Moreover, the integration of advanced analytics, including statistical process control (copyright) and machine learning algorithms, provides predictive capabilities, allowing proactive adjustments to prevent deviations from target results. The rise of Industry 4.0 further amplifies the significance of these technologies, fostering interconnectivity and data-driven decision-making across entire production operations.
